History of Blue Pigments
Traditionally, blue was one of the most precious pigments. Lapis lazuli, floor into ultramarine, was imported from Afghanistan at good Value. This rarity created blue a color of Status in Renaissance artwork. Later on, Prussian blue and synthetic ultramarine expanded its use and democratized the colour for artists everywhere you go.

Tactics in Blue Painting
Artists often layer unique shades of blue to produce depth and vibrancy. Blending neat and heat blues can evoke remarkable lights. Watercolorists could use sensitive blue washes for atmosphere, when oil painters can Construct rich, textured surfaces.
